What is an Icebox Cake? Icebox cakes are easy no bake desserts that are made by layering cream, cool whip, or pudding with fruit, nuts, and wafers. Then it is placed in the refrigerator until chilled. In the 1920's and 1930's iceboxes, early versions of refrigerators, were growing in popularity.

An old-fashioned icebox cake is a dessert that's typically made by layering cream, fruit, nuts, and wafers, and then set in the refrigerator. There's no baking required! The classic icebox cake became popular in the 1920's and 1930's, as housewives began using the "icebox" (a compact, non-mechanical refrigerator) as a kitchen appliance.

What Is An Icebox Cake? The ingredients in these cakes can vary quite a bit. The "cake" layer can be made out of chocolate wafer cookies, chocolate chip cookies, or graham crackers. The filling can be made with heavy cream, custard, or pudding. As you can see the possibilities are endless.
